Just a quick question ...
We now can set the Power of Bump up to "5".
Dose this only go for a single Greyscale Images?

I wanted to play around a bit with a Mix Material in the Bump channel, there, the Power went to 1 at max.
Same goes for proc. materials like Marble, Turbulence, Checks ... all go to a max. of 1.

Are there some restrictions (yet?), we have to keep in mind?

Bump powers > 1 are only supported when the Image node is connected directly to a Bump node.
